Stocks in Belgium climbed during early trading Wednesday, as the BEL-20 Index increased 1.8% to 5031.83.
Among local companies with a market cap of at least 1 billion euros ($1.16 billion), Melexis is the biggest leader this morning, increasing 3.1%, and Syensqo added 3.0%. Sofina rounds out the top three movers, as shares rose 3.0%.
Colruyt Group is the biggest early laggard, slipping 0.1%.
On the currency front, the WSJ Dollar Index held steady at 96.16. The euro weakened 0.1% against the dollar to $1.16.
In the bond markets, the 10-year Belgian government bond yield fell 7.22 basis points to 3.559%.
